Practical Metal Finishing - In most cases, the polishing of metal is important for a pleasing appearance or for clean-room situations. It really is one of the most widely used methods due to its use in intensifying the overall beauty of the item, as an example, motorcycle parts, motor vehicle parts or cookware. Equally, lots of clean-rooms need a burnished finish in order to reduce the permeability of the metal surfaces that may result in debris to build up and contaminate. A great instance of this usage might be in vacuum chambers.

You will find a large number of strategies to polish metals, and we will look into a few of the processes involved. Metals can be finished electromechanically, utilizing chemicals, by hand, or with purpose made buffing machines. A particular buffing paste or compound is frequently used, which could incorporate dolomite, chromium oxide, chalk, limestone, aluminum oxide, tripoli, or iron oxide.

Finishing stainless steel, due to its inferior th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its fairly high viscidity is just about the time intensive. Opposite of that scenario, products constructed from non-ferrous metals are certainly more amenable to finishing, since these need the least amount of treatments.

A lesser pad speed is commonly employed when a superior quality mirror finish is expected. Finishing buffs coated in paste can be significantly affected by specific force on the surface of the finishing pad. The concentration of the surface pressure could be heightened to a specified extent, though overreaching the ideal level of load not only cuts down the quality level of treatment, but also can worsen performance, could cause wear on the part, and moreover an evident heating of the work-pieces, as a consequence of friction. When you are working on thinner material, it will be increased heat (and the corresponding pliancy of the material) that can induce components to bend, warp or flex. In general, it will require a seasoned polisher to take into account all of these points to both not cause harm to the metal part and to operate effectively. To appreciably boost the quality of the resulting surface area, the polishing operation needs to be carried out with less vigour and not so much force in an effort to after a while complete a surface with no scores or marks coming from the polishing procedure, thereby ending up with a beautiful mirror finish.
